Differences between Paris and Washington on Iran
What did Nicolas Sarkozy and Barack Obama say while talking on the phone about the Iranian nuclear case on Tuesday, Septembre 15th? The brief press release from the Élysée, followed by no information complement due to the lack of a permanent advisor, didn’t give a chance to clarify the topic. We wouldn’t know, for example, if the two Presidents have noted a full convergence of opinions on the way to deal with this proliferation dossier - at a moment when a multilateral meeting is announced with a Iranian representative.

Brazil cuts backs on oil production
In the past few months, Brazil’s national oil company has become one of the world’s five biggest capitalizations. The reason of this stock market growth is simple: since 2007, 200 kilometres from Rio de Janeiro and Sao Paulo, in a zone as vast as Mexico’s Gulf and by 6000 meters down, oil reserves are discovered. They will, no doubt, transform Brazil into one of the biggest black gold producers by 2020. “We’ll then produce 3,9 million barrels a day, and 5 to 7 million if we had the natural gas”, explains to Le Monde the CEO, José Sergio Gabrielli. This equals nearly half of the current Russian or Saudi production.

Hadopi II is adopted against illegal downloading
“I’m very happy about this vote. It valids a text that respect the balance between each and other’s interests," has declared Jean-François Copé, as the Hadopi II law was adopted by the National Assembly, by a majority of 285 voices against 225. A short majority, has specified by the socialist deputy Patrick Bloche, long-time adversary of the project, “It seems that numerous deputies from the UMP didn’t come."
